Install JDK in MacOS: Difference between revisions

From Chorke Wiki
Jump to navigation Jump to search
No edit summary
Line 19: Line 19:
  /usr/libexec/java_home -v1.8.0_321
  /usr/libexec/java_home -v1.8.0_321
  /usr/libexec/java_home -v1.8.0_241
  /usr/libexec/java_home -v1.8.0_241
/usr/libexec/java_home -v22.0.0.2
  /usr/libexec/java_home -v1.7.0_80
  /usr/libexec/java_home -v1.7.0_80
  /usr/libexec/java_home -v1.8.0
  /usr/libexec/java_home -v1.8.0
|valign="top"|
|valign="top"|
sudo rm -rf /Library/Java/JavaVirtualMachines/graalvm-ce-java17-22.0.0.2/
  sudo rm -rf /Library/Java/JavaVirtualMachines/adoptopenjdk-8.jdk/
  sudo rm -rf /Library/Java/JavaVirtualMachines/adoptopenjdk-8.jdk/
  sudo rm -rf /Library/Java/JavaVirtualMachines/jdk1.8.0_241.jdk/
  sudo rm -rf /Library/Java/JavaVirtualMachines/jdk1.8.0_241.jdk/

Revision as of 07:47, 11 March 2022

/usr/libexec/java_home -V 

GraalVM

sudo wget -c https://github.com/graalvm/graalvm-ce-builds/releases/download/vm-22.0.0.2/\
 graalvm-ce-java17-darwin-amd64-22.0.0.2.tar.gz -P /Library/Java/JavaVirtualMachines/

sudo tar -xvzf /Library/Java/JavaVirtualMachines/graalvm-ce-java17-darwin-amd64-22.0.0.2.tar.gz\
 -C /Library/Java/JavaVirtualMachines/

sudo rm -rf /Library/Java/JavaVirtualMachines/graalvm-ce-java17-darwin-amd64-22.0.0.2.tar.gz 
export GRAALVM_HOME=/Library/Java/JavaVirtualMachines/graalvm-ce-java17-22.0.0.2/Contents/Home
export JAVA_HOME=$GRAALVM_HOME

Uninstall

/usr/libexec/java_home -v1.8.0_321
/usr/libexec/java_home -v1.8.0_241
/usr/libexec/java_home -v22.0.0.2
/usr/libexec/java_home -v1.7.0_80
/usr/libexec/java_home -v1.8.0
sudo rm -rf /Library/Java/JavaVirtualMachines/graalvm-ce-java17-22.0.0.2/
sudo rm -rf /Library/Java/JavaVirtualMachines/adoptopenjdk-8.jdk/
sudo rm -rf /Library/Java/JavaVirtualMachines/jdk1.8.0_241.jdk/
sudo rm -rf /Library/Java/JavaVirtualMachines/jdk1.7.0_80.jdk/
sudo rm -rf /Library/Java/JavaVirtualMachines/jdk-11.0.6.jdk/

References